FD05 OCG is a 2005 Volvo S60 in Black with a 2,401c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.8%.
Across all 2005 Volvo S60 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.7% with a typical mileage of 94,829 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volvo S60 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,009 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FD05 OCG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o S60 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 21 years old, this Volvo S60 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
